CHAPTER 239
(House Bill 745)
AN ACT concerning
Reciprocal Scholarship Agreements with Other States
FOR the purpose of extending for an indefinite period the
authority of the State Scholarship Board to negotiate
reciprocal agreements; repealing requirements that the
Board's authority to negotiate reciprocal agreements be
reviewed and evaluated; repealing certain transitional
provisions; and generally relating to reciprocal scholarship
agreements with other states.
BY repealing
Chapter 613 of the Acts of the General Assembly of 1980
Section 2
